ALVIS C STORY EL
vs.
JAMES AND MARGIE MARION EL

A side-by-side view of publicly reported data for these two schools.

ALVIS C STORY EL
JAMES AND MARGIE MARION EL
  • JAMES AND MARGIE MARION EL reported a higher students per counselor than ALVIS C STORY EL (548:1 vs. 453:1).
  • JAMES AND MARGIE MARION EL reported a higher gifted & talented than ALVIS C STORY EL (66 vs. 34).
  • ALVIS C STORY EL reported a higher chronically absent students than JAMES AND MARGIE MARION EL (49 vs. 39).
